Categorías
Rich Client Platform(RCP)

Tutorial de Eclipse RCP: Exportar la aplicación Eclipse RCP para convertirla en un producto

Para desarrollar una aplicación GUI de escritorio independiente mediante eclipse RCP, es necesario exportarla para que sea un producto. Este tutorial trata sobre cómo utilizar el asistente de exportación de productos Eclipse para generar una aplicación de escritorio independiente ejecutable.

Este artículo asume que sabe cómo crear un proyecto de complemento mediante el asistente de eclipse RCP. Aquí hay una publicación sobre cómo hacerlo y cómo cada parte juega un papel.

Pasos:

1. Haga clic derecho en el proyecto.

Nuevo -> Configuración del producto
Deje que el nombre del producto sea: myFirstProductName (de esta manera podemos rastrear fácilmente dónde irá este nombre en el archivo xml)

2. Ahora tiene una configuración de producto y aparece la página de descripción general.

En la parte inferior, hay pestañas como Descripción general, Dependencias, Configuración, Lanzamiento, Presentación, Marca, Licencia. Cada uno de ellos se explicará individualmente a continuación.

3. Resumen

En la sección «Definición de producto», haga clic en el botón «nuevo» y llene la ventana emergente:

4. Dependencias

En la pestaña de dependencias, primero agregue «RCPView», que es el complemento creado, y luego haga clic en «Agregar complementos requeridos».

5. Prueba lo que hasta ahora

En la pestaña Descripción general, haga clic en el enlace «Asistente de exportación de productos Eclipse» en «Sección de exportación».

Posible problema:
Este archivo exe generado no se ejecuta correctamente, una posible razón es que el entorno de ejecución puede no ser correcto. Vaya al paso siguiente.

6. Lanzamiento

Haga clic en el botón «Entorno» y encuentre la mejor opción para su desarrollo. El problema del paso 5 anterior debería desaparecer.

  Cargue la imagen existente en el panel usando Eclipse SWT

Las 6 imágenes BMP separadas o un solo archivo ICO son para el logotipo del archivo ejecutable que finalmente se genera.

7. Salpicaduras

La pantalla de bienvenida aparece cuando se lanza el producto. Si no se especifica su ubicación, se asume que el archivo ‘splash.bmp’ está en el complemento de definición del producto.

Tenga en cuenta que splash.bmp debe estar en el directorio raíz como el siguiente:

Se cargará automáticamente cuando se inicie la aplicación.

8. Marca

Las imágenes para la ventana de la aplicación se configuran en esta sección. Estas imágenes deben estar en formato GIF. La imagen de 16×16 aparece en la esquina superior izquierda de la ventana y la barra de tareas y la imagen de 32×32 aparece en el conmutador de aplicaciones Alt + Tab.

9. Licencias

Solución de problemas

1. Si el ejecutable generado no tiene una pantalla de bienvenida, vaya a plugin.xml -> Compilación binaria -> marque todos los recursos necesarios.

Por Programación.Click

Más de 20 años programando en diferentes lenguajes de programación. Apasionado del code clean y el terminar lo que se empieza. ¿Programamos de verdad?

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*